Understanding The Importance Of Physics Foundation Courses

For students pursuing a degree in physics or a related field, a solid understanding of the fundamental concepts is crucial. This is where a physics foundation course comes into play. These courses are designed to provide students with the necessary knowledge and skills to tackle more advanced topics in physics. In this article, we will explore the importance of physics foundation courses and how they can benefit students in their academic journey.

Physics is often considered one of the most challenging subjects due to its complex theories and mathematical principles. A strong foundation in physics is essential for students to grasp the more advanced concepts with ease. A physics foundation course serves as a stepping stone for students who may not have a strong background in physics or need a refresher on the basics.

One of the key benefits of taking a physics foundation course is that it helps students build confidence in their abilities. By mastering the fundamental concepts and principles early on, students can approach more advanced topics with a solid understanding of the underlying principles. This can boost their confidence and motivation to tackle the challenges that come with studying physics.

Another advantage of physics foundation courses is that they can help students bridge the gap between high school and university-level physics. Many students may find the transition from high school to university physics courses daunting. A foundation course can provide the necessary support and guidance to navigate this transition smoothly. By filling in any gaps in their knowledge, students can approach university-level physics courses with a strong foundation to build upon.

Furthermore, a physics foundation course can help students develop critical thinking and problem-solving skills. Physics is a subject that requires logical reasoning and analytical thinking to solve complex problems. By working through the exercises and problems in a foundation course, students can hone their problem-solving skills and develop a systematic approach to tackling physics problems. These skills are not only valuable in the field of physics but can also be applied to various other disciplines and real-world scenarios.

Additionally, a physics foundation course can provide a solid understanding of the basic principles that govern the natural world. Physics is the foundation of all natural sciences and provides a framework for understanding the laws of the universe. By studying the fundamental concepts in a physics foundation course, students can gain a deeper appreciation for the beauty and complexity of the natural world. This can inspire a lifelong interest in physics and scientific inquiry.
